About This Item

San Mateo Historical Association, 1963. Book. Near Fine. Hardcover. Signed by Author(s). Flat signed by the author on the front endpage. Clean tight copy. Filled with historical photos. Printed on fine ivory paper with rag ends. Separate photos on endpapers. Trace of wear at spine ends and small tan spot at lower page ends. Clear acetate wrapper has a scratch on front and a tear at back rear corner. .
